Transmittal No. 26-52
Notice of Proposed Issuance of Letter of Offer Pursuant to Section
36(b)(1) of the Arms Export Control Act, as amended
(i) Prospective Purchaser: Government of Belgium
(ii) Total Estimated Value:
Major Defense Equipment *............... $ 0 million
Other................................... $236 million
-------------------------------
TOTAL................................. $236 million
(iii) Description and Quantity or Quantities of Articles or
Services under Consideration for Purchase:
Major Defense Equipment (MDE):
None
Non-MDE:
The following non-MDE items will be included: AGM-184 Joint Strike
Missiles; spare parts, consumables and accessories, repair and return
support; training aids, devices, and spare parts; testing and multi-
purpose missile equipment; classified and unclassified software
delivery and support; classified and unclassified publications and
technical documentation; transportation support; U.S. Government and
contractor engineering, technical, and logistics support services; and
other related elements of logistics and program support.
(iv) Military Department: Air Force (BE-D-YAB)
(v) Prior Related Cases, if any: None
(vi) Sales Commission, Fee, etc., Paid, Offered, or Agreed to be
Paid: None known at this time
(vii) Sensitivity of Technology Contained in the Defense Article or
Defense Services Proposed to be Sold: See Attached Annex
(viii) Date Report Delivered to Congress: May 18, 2026
* as defined in Section 47(6) of the Arms Export Control Act.
POLICY JUSTIFICATION
Belgium--AGM-184 Joint Strike Missiles
The Government of Belgium has requested to buy AGM-184 Joint Strike
Missiles; spare parts, consumables and accessories, repair and return
support; training aids, devices, and spare parts; testing and multi-
purpose missile equipment; classified and unclassified software
delivery and support; classified and unclassified publications and
technical documentation; transportation support; U.S. Government and
contractor engineering, technical, and logistics support services; and
other related elements of logistics and program support. The estimated
total cost is up to $236 million.
This proposed sale will support the foreign policy and national
security objectives of the United States by improving the security of a
NATO Ally which is an important force for political stability and
economic progress in Europe.
The proposed sale will improve Belgium's capability to meet current
and future threats by enhancing the lethality of its F-35 platform and
assisting the Belgium Defense with completing their core tasks of
contributing to the collective defense of NATO. Belgium will have no
difficulty absorbing these articles and services into its armed forces.
The proposed sale of this equipment and support will not alter the
basic military balance in the region.
The principal contractors will be Kongsberg Defence and Aerospace
AS, located in Kongsberg, Norway; and RTX Corporation, located in
Arlington, VA. At this time, the U.S. Government is not aware of any
offset agreement proposed in connection with this potential sale. Any
offset agreement will be defined in negotiations between the purchaser
and the contractor.
Implementation of this proposed sale will not require the
assignment of any additional U.S. Government or contractor
representatives to Belgium.
There will be no adverse impact on U.S. defense readiness as a
result of this proposed sale.

Annex
Item No. vii
(vii) Sensitivity of Technology:
1. The AGM-184 Joint Strike Missile is an air-launched, low-radar
signature, high subsonic, long-range, precision-guided, network
enabled, stand-off cruise missile. It is primarily integrated into the
F-35 but can also be deployed on other platforms. It incorporates
sophisticated guidance systems which include a combination of Global
Positioning System, and Precise Positioning Services, Inertial
Navigation System, and Terrain Contour Matching for enroute guidance
and imaging infrared seeker with Autonomous Target Recognition, capable
of identifying specific targets for terminal guidance. The missile can
engage both ships and
[[Page 34618]]
land targets and is capable of sea-skimming or following complex
terrain to evade detection. The warhead is a 260-pound class blast-
fragmentation warhead.
2. The highest level of classification of defense articles,
components, and services included in this potential sale is SECRET.
3. If a technologically advanced adversary were to obtain knowledge
of the specific hardware and software elements, the information could
be used to develop countermeasures that might reduce system
effectiveness or be used in the development of a system with similar or
advanced capabilities.
4. A determination has been made that Belgium can provide
substantially the same degree of protection for the sensitive
technology being released as the U.S. Government. This proposed sale is
necessary in furtherance of the U.S. foreign policy and national
security objectives outlined in the Policy Justification.
5. All defense articles and services listed in this transmittal
have been authorized for release and export to the Government of
Belgium.
